Key Takeaways

  • ●

    Human Resources Managers in Singapore earn 51% more than in Japan (nominal USD).

  • ●

    After adjusting for purchasing power (PPP), Japan actually leads by 66%.

  • ●

    Using the Big Mac Index, a Human Resources Manager's salary buys 1.0x more Big Macs in Japan.

Frequently Asked Questions

Who pays Human Resources Managers more: Singapore or Japan?β–Ύ

Singapore pays Human Resources Managers an estimated $75,359 USD per year, which is 51% more than Japan's estimated $50,050 USD.

What is the PPP-adjusted salary for a Human Resources Manager in Singapore vs Japan?β–Ύ

The PPP-adjusted salary is $67,904 USD in Singapore and $112,528 USD in Japan. PPP adjustment accounts for cost of living differences between the two countries.

How does the purchasing power compare for Human Resources Managers?β–Ύ

Using the Big Mac Index, a Human Resources Manager in Singapore can buy about 15,899 Big Macs per year, while in Japan it's about 16,573 Big Macs.
